Material decomposition in dual-energy computed tomography separates high-Z elements from iodine, identifying potential contrast media tailored for dual contrast medium examinations

Fält, Tobias LU ; Söderberg, Marcus LU orcid ; Wasselius, Johan LU and Leander, Peter LU (2015) In Journal of Computer Assisted Tomography 39(6). p.975-980
Abstract
The aim of this study was to determine the potential of different high-Z elements to act as contrast media (CMs) alongside iodine (I) in dual-CM, dual-energy (DE) computed tomography examinations.
